网咯编程属于什么专业
-
网咯编程属于计算机科学与技术专业。
计算机科学与技术是一个广泛的学科,涵盖了从硬件到软件的各个方面。而网络编程是计算机科学与技术中的一个重要分支,主要研究如何在计算机网络上实现数据的传输和通信。
网络编程涉及到网络协议、网络通信、数据传输、网络安全等方面的内容。它的主要目标是实现网络上的数据交互和通信,使得多台计算机能够互相连接,共享资源,并达到协同工作的目的。
在网络编程中,常用的编程语言包括C/C++、Java、Python等。通过这些编程语言,我们可以进行网络编程的开发和实现,实现数据的传输、通信和处理。
网络编程的应用非常广泛。比如,我们平常使用的互联网就是网络编程的产物。另外,网络游戏、电子商务、远程办公等都离不开网络编程的支持。
总之,网络编程是计算机科学与技术中的一个重要分支,它研究如何在计算机网络上实现数据传输和通信。在当今信息化社会中,网络编程的重要性不可忽视,对于计算机科学与技术专业的学生来说,学习网络编程是必不可少的一部分。
1年前 -
网络编程是计算机科学与技术领域中的一个重要分支,属于计算机专业的一部分。具体而言,网络编程是指通过计算机网络实现各种功能和服务的设计、开发和实现过程。
以下是关于网络编程所属专业的一些重点信息:
-
计算机科学与技术专业:计算机科学与技术专业是与计算机有关的学科领域中最广泛且最深入的专业之一。它涉及计算机硬件和软件的设计、开发和实现,包括网络编程在内。
-
软件工程专业:软件工程专业与计算机科学与技术专业相似,都涉及计算机软件的设计和开发,网络编程也是软件工程专业中的一个重要方向。
-
计算机网络专业:计算机网络专业是研究计算机网络设计、实现、管理和维护的学科专业。网络编程作为计算机网络专业的一部分,是对网络通信协议和网络应用的开发和实现。
-
信息工程专业:信息工程专业是以计算机科学和技术为基础的,是研究信息处理、传输、存储和应用的学科专业。网络编程在信息工程专业中是培养学生网络应用开发能力的重要内容。
-
软件工程与网络工程交叉专业:有些学校设有软件工程与网络工程交叉专业,该专业旨在培养既具备软件工程理论与技术知识,又具备计算机网络方面知识的高级人才。网络编程是该专业中的重要课程。
综上所述,网络编程属于计算机科学与技术、软件工程、计算机网络、信息工程以及软件工程与网络工程交叉专业等相关专业的一部分。
1年前 -
-
网络编程属于计算机科学与技术专业中的一个重要分支,也可以归属于软件工程、信息科学技术等相关专业。网络编程主要涉及在计算机网络环境中进行软件开发、数据传输、网络通信等领域。
网络编程的主要任务是通过编写程序来实现在网络上的数据传输和通信。通过网络编程,可以实现不同计算机之间的数据交互和通信,使各种设备、应用程序能够共享数据、资源和服务。
网络编程的方法和操作流程如下:
-
网络连接与通信:首先需要建立计算机之间的网络连接。可以使用各种通信方式,例如TCP/IP协议、HTTP协议、UDP协议等。通过定义套接字(socket)和网络连接,实现数据的传输与通信。
-
选择编程语言和平台:网络编程可以使用多种编程语言来实现,常用的有C/C++、Python、Java等。根据项目需求和个人偏好,选择适合的编程语言和平台进行开发。
-
网络协议和通信模型:了解和理解不同的网络协议和通信模型,例如TCP/IP协议栈、HTTP协议、WebSocket等。根据具体的开发需求,选择合适的网络协议和通信模型。
-
数据传输和通信:使用编程语言提供的网络编程接口,实现数据传输和通信功能。可以通过套接字编程、使用网络库或框架等方式来实现。
-
客户端和服务器编程:在网络编程中,通常会涉及到客户端和服务器端的开发。客户端负责向服务器发送请求并接收响应,服务器端负责接收请求并处理,返回相应的数据。
-
网络安全和性能优化:网络编程需要考虑网络安全和性能优化。可以使用加密算法、SSL/TLS协议等手段来保护数据的安全性,通过优化代码、减少网络延迟等方式来提高程序的性能。
-
调试和测试:进行网络编程时,需要进行代码的调试和测试,确保程序的正确性和稳定性。可以使用调试工具、网络抓包工具等进行故障排查和性能调优。
总结:网络编程是计算机科学与技术专业中的一个重要分支,通过编写程序实现计算机之间的数据传输和通信。在开发过程中,需要了解网络协议和通信模型,选择合适的编程语言和平台,实现网络连接和数据传输功能,保证程序的安全性和性能优化。同时,也需要进行调试和测试,确保程序的正确性和稳定性。
1年前 -